Jay Collins, a public figure in Florida, used his Twitter account on May 12, 2026, to highlight economic policies and community issues relevant to the state.

In his first post at 14:30 UTC, Collins stated, “No property tax on top of no income tax means the freedom to keep more of what you earn. This gives you the opportunity to truly own your home and build a future for your family. In Florida, we believe your home is your kingdom, your rights are God-given, and your hard-earned https://t.co/Q3SsB7ej4L”. The tweet underscores a perspective that eliminating property and income taxes would enhance financial autonomy for residents.

One hour later, at 15:30 UTC, Collins addressed concerns facing senior citizens in the state. He wrote, “Florida’s seniors built this state and they deserve to be able to afford to live in it. I’ve heard the concern across our communities: rising housing costs, insurance, and everyday expenses are putting financial strain on seniors. I’m going to keep fighting to lower costs, https://t.co/rwKvMFVmKg”. Here he emphasized ongoing efforts to address affordability challenges for older Floridians.

At 16:30 UTC the same day, Collins recapped a recent engagement with local business leaders. He posted, “Excellent conversation at the @FloridasGateway Small Business Round Table yesterday discussing the priorities that matter most to local businesses and communities. From economic growth to state initiatives and expanding opportunity, the focus remains on keeping Florida strong, https://t.co/guqWLULv0X”.

These statements reflect broader debates within Florida about taxation policy and cost-of-living issues. Statewide discussions continue regarding how best to support homeowners and seniors while maintaining an environment conducive to business growth.
